The United States Agency for International Development, Dominican Republic Mission (USAID/Dominican Republic), is seeking Concept Papers for one or more Cooperative Agreements from qualified entities to implement the “Hispaniola People To People (P2P) Conflict Mitigation (CM)” program.
The purpose of this program is to bring together conflicting groups to interact purposefully in safe spaces, addressing patterns of prejudice and exclusion that reinforce the perceived differences between groups and to support peacebuilding and reconciliation by creating opportunities for communities to resolve past grievances and mitigate conflict and violence.
Focus Areas
- Inclusive governance
- Economic development
- Build the capacity of organizations and local leaders to engage effectively with diverse groups to promote joint solutions
- Equitable access to resources or resource management
Funding Information
- USAID/Dominican Republic anticipates supporting two to four awards up to $2,160,000.00 million over three years.
Eligibility Criteria
- U.S. and non-U.S. non-profit organizations (NGOs), U.S. and non-U.S. for-profit organizations, U.S. and Non-U.S. colleges and Universities, private voluntary organizations (PVO), Public International Organizations (PIOs) and new partners / other local organizations are eligible to submit a concept note. Further, the organization must be a legally recognized organizational entity in the country where it operates.
- All interested organizations are restricted to submitting only one Concept Note as the Prime Applicant. If more than one Concept Note is received with the same Prime Applicant, USAID will seek written clarification from the relevant entity regarding which Concept Note should be considered for review.
- USAID welcomes applications from organizations that have not previously received financial assistance from USAID.
- NOTE: Applicants/interested organizations can serve as sub-awardees or supporting partners on multiple Concept Notes submissions under the Hispaniola People To People (P2P) Conflict Mitigation (CM) Program NOFO.
